Construction and Building Inspectors in Hawaii earn a median salary of $79,320 per year ($6,610/month). This is 9.5% above the national average of $72,441. Hawaii ranks #12 out of 51 states for Construction and Building Inspectors pay. Approximately 710 people work in this occupation across Hawaii. Salaries increased by 14.0% compared to 2024.

About This Job: Construction and Building Inspectors

Inspect structures using engineering skills to determine structural soundness and compliance with specifications, building codes, and other regulations. Inspections may be general in nature or may be limited to a specific area, such as electrical systems or plumbing.

Salary Range: Construction and Building Inspectors in Hawaii

Salaries for Construction and Building Inspectors in Hawaii range from $53,590 at the 10th percentile (entry level) to $99,600 at the 90th percentile (experienced). The middle 50% earn between $66,720 and $94,570.

Data Source & Methodology

Salary data is sourced from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ics (OEWS) survey, 2025 estimates. The OEWS survey covers approximately 1.1 million establishments nationwide.

Annual salaries are calculated based on a standard 2,080-hour work year. Actual compensation may vary based on experience, education, employer, and local market conditions. Figures do not include benefits, bonuses, or overtime pay.
